Downtown Indiana announced in a Facebook post on Friday that specially-marked parking meters will hold free parking privileges throughout the month of December.
According to the post, certain spots located in the 500, 600 and 700 blocks of Philadelphia Street were designated as free parking spaces, and they are marked by a red bow and tag with “free parking” printed on them. This promotion began Friday, November 27, and will run every Friday beginning at 5 p.m. until 7 a.m. the following Monday through December 20, with additional dates scheduled for December 21, 22, 23 and 24.

Downtown Indiana credits the efforts from First Commonwealth Bank in the addition of these free parking spaces.
